Before removing the system board, follow these steps:
1.
Shut down the tablet. If you are unsure whether the tablet is off or in Hibernation, turn the tablet on,
and then shut it down through the operating system.
2.
Disconnect all external devices connected to the tablet.
3.
Disconnect the power from the tablet by first unplugging the power cord from the AC outlet, and then
unplugging the AC adapter from the tablet.
4.
